TDA Issues Statement on Amarillo Pesticide response

Austin – Four children died after being poisoned by pesticides in Amarillo. Commissioner Sid Miller of the Texas Agriculture Commission issued a statement reminding Texans to be extremely careful of pesticide use and to always hire a state-licensed structural professional to met their pest control needs.

The poisoning occurred when pesticide not intended for residential use was used under a house. The pesticide was clearly labeled for professional licensed applicator only.
